Appliance, Plumbing and Electrical Repair Services in Shiluvane, Limpopo
In Shiluvane, Limpopo, households and small businesses rely on a broad range of repair services to keep essential systems operating smoothly. Local technicians commonly address appliance repair, plumbing faults, air conditioning systems, stoves, refrigerators, televisions, and electrical installations. The aim is to restore safety, functionality and energy efficiency with minimal disruption to daily routines.
Appliance repair services typically cover domestic and light commercial devices such as washing machines, dishwashers, microwaves and other common household appliances. A typical visit involves a diagnostic assessment to identify faults, followed by the sourcing of appropriate replacement parts where necessary. Where possible, technicians prioritise common, readily available components to shorten downtime. Customers can expect explanations of the fault, available repair options, and a clear outline of costs before work begins. Preventive maintenance may include routine cleaning, belt or filter replacements, and checks that help extend the life of appliances and reduce the risk of future malfunctions.
Plumbing services in the area address leaks, blocked drains, faulty taps and piping concerns. Plumbers in Shiluvane commonly perform inspections, pressure tests, and minor plumbing alterations to improve water efficiency and reduce waste. Safety considerations include confirming water supply integrity, ensuring proper ventilation for plumbing work, and addressing issues that could lead to mould growth or structural damage. When extensive repairs are needed, technicians may propose temporary contingencies and provide guidance on minimising disruption to water usage during the process.
Air conditioner repair is a practical service in a region where temperature variability can influence comfort levels. Local specialists typically diagnose cooling performance issues, unusual noises, refrigerant concerns, and sensor or thermostat faults. The process often involves checking electrical connections, airflow blocks, and refrigerant pressures, followed by careful component replacement as required. Turnaround times vary with demand and parts availability, but clear communication about expected timelines helps manage expectations. Routine maintenance, including filter cleansing and coil cleaning, is commonly offered to sustain efficiency and prolong system life.
Stove and refrigerator repair focus on safety and reliability in the kitchen. Stove repair might address ignition problems, burner unevenness, or gas safety concerns, while refrigerator work often targets cooling inconsistencies, temperature fluctuations, and door seal integrity. Technicians prioritise safe handling of electrical and gas connections, with attention to energy efficiency and proper venting where applicable. Customers typically receive a diagnosis, a description of repairs, and an approximate schedule for completion. Warranties or guarantees on workmanship are sometimes provided, depending on the scope of the service and parts used.
Television repair services cover picture and sound issues, input connectivity, and power problems. Technicians assess the circuitry, display panels, and external fittings as part of a thorough diagnostic. Given the complexity of modern televisions, some faults may require component replacement or module upgrades, while others are resolved through software updates or minor calibrations. Turnaround periods depend on parts availability and the specific model, with a preference for non-destructive testing and careful handling to avoid further damage.
Electrical repair encompasses a range of tasks from fault finding in domestic circuits to upgrading safety switches, outlets, and lighting circuits. Emphasis is placed on safety, with adherence to local electrical standards and prudent risk assessment. Preventive measures often include wiring inspections, circuit integrity testing, and advising on energy-efficient practices. When larger electrical work is required, professional guidance on permits and timelines helps ensure compliance and minimal service interruption.
